Ingredients

To make this colorful Cilantro Lime Pasta Salad, gather the following ingredients:

For the Pasta Salad

  • 8 oz bow tie pasta, cooked and cooled
  • 1.5 cups corn kernels, use fresh or frozen
  • 1.5 cups c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 0.5 small red onion, chopped or thinly sliced
  • 2 Tbsp cilantro, finely chopped (fresh cilantro preferred)
  • 1-2 units avocados, diced (add based on preference)
  • optional Cotija cheese, crumbled (for topping)

For the Dressing

  • 0.5 cup plain Greek yogurt
  • 0.25 cup fresh lime juice, freshly squeezed recommended
  • 0.25 cup cilantro, roughly ch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 0.5 tsp salt
  • 0.125 tsp cayenne, adjust to taste

For Garnish

  • 2 tablespoons fresh parsley, finely chopped

How to Make Cilantro Lime Pasta Salad

Step 1: Cook the Pasta

Start by boiling water in a pot. Add the bow tie pasta and cook according to package instructions until al dente.

Step 2: Prepare the Vegetables

While the pasta cooks:
1. Chop the red onion finely.
2. Halve the cherry tomatoes.
3. Dice the avocados based on your liking.

Step 3: Mix The Ingredients

In a mixing bowl:
1. Combine the cooked pasta, corn kernels, cherry tomatoes, red onion, cilantro, and avocado.
2. Toss gently to mix.

Step 4: Make The Dressing

In a separate bowl:
1. Whisk together Greek yogurt, lime juice, chopped cilantro, minced garlic, salt, and cayenne until smooth.

Step 5: Combine Everything

Pour the dressing over the pasta mixture:
1. Stir until everything is well coated in dressing.
2. Adjust seasoning if necessary.

Step 6: Serve & Enjoy

Garnish with Cotija cheese if desired:
1. Serve chilled or at room temperature.
2. Enjoy your refreshing Cilantro Lime Pasta Salad!

Common Mistakes to Avoid

When making a Cilantro Lime Pasta Salad, it’s easy to overlook certain details that can affect the final dish. Here are some common mistakes to avoid.

  • Using overcooked pasta: Overcooked pasta can become mushy in the salad. Make sure to cook the pasta al dente and cool it promptly.
  • Skipping fresh ingredients: Fresh cilantro and lime juice are essential for vibrant flavors. Using dried herbs or bottled lime juice can dull the taste.
  • Neglecting seasoning: Failing to season adequately can lead to a bland salad. Always taste and adjust salt, lime juice, and spices before serving.
  • Adding avocados too early: If you add diced avocados too soon, they may brown or become mushy. Incorporate them just before serving for the best texture.
  • Not chilling the salad: Serving this salad at room temperature can lessen its refreshing qualities. Chill it for at least 30 minutes in the refrigerator before serving for optimal flavor.
